What I Look for in a Hair Gel for Fine Hair

When I shop for hair gel for fine hair, I focus on lightweight hold first. My hair gets weighed down easily, so I avoid heavy, sticky formulas that make it look flat or greasy. I also look for gels that give definition without leaving my strands stiff or crunchy.

Why I Choose a Lightweight Formula

From my experience, fine hair needs a gel that adds control without excess buildup. A lightweight gel helps me keep volume while still holding my style in place. If the formula is too thick, my hair loses movement and looks limp.

Ingredients I Prefer

I pay attention to ingredients because they affect how my hair feels throughout the day. I usually prefer gels with:

  • Water-based formulas
  • Alcohol-free or low-alcohol content
  • Humectants for light moisture
  • Nourishing ingredients like aloe vera or panthenol

These ingredients help me style my hair without drying it out or making it brittle.

Hold Level That Works Best for Me

For fine hair, I usually go for a medium hold rather than an ultra-strong hold. In my experience, medium hold gives enough control for everyday styles while still keeping my hair soft and touchable. If I want a sleeker look, I may choose a stronger hold, but only if the gel stays lightweight.

Texture and Finish I Prefer

I like gels that dry with a natural or slightly glossy finish. A matte finish can sometimes make my fine hair look dull, while a very shiny finish can make it look oily. The best gel for me is one that enhances my style without looking obvious.

How I Use Gel on Fine Hair

I always start with a small amount. With fine hair, less is usually more. I warm the gel between my fingers and apply it evenly through damp hair. If I need more hold, I add a little at a time instead of using too much at once.

What I Avoid

I try to avoid gels that:

  • Leave heavy residue
  • Make my hair sticky or flaky
  • Contain too much alcohol
  • Flatten my roots
  • Cause buildup after repeated use

These problems can make fine hair look dirty or lifeless very quickly.
